Citigroup Global Markets Inc.SWIFT code format

An Citigroup Global Markets Inc. SWIFT code consists of 11 characters that identify the bank, its country, location, and specific branch.
Bank Code (4 letters):
Identifies Citigroup Global Markets Inc. specifically. For Citigroup Global Markets Inc., this is always "SBSI"
Country Code (2 letters):
Identifies the country. For United States, this is "US"
Location Code (2 letters or digits):
Identifies the city or region of the bank
Branch Code (3 letters or digits β€” optional):
Identifies the particular branch. If it's not included, it usually refers to the head office

Details needed for a Citigroup Global Markets Inc. SWIFT transfer

1. Recipient's DetailsThe name, address, and Citigroup Global Markets Inc. account number of the person receiving the payment
2. Bank DetailsThe name, address, and SWIFT code (or BIC) of the recipient's Citigroup Global Markets Inc. branch
3. Transfer InformationThe currency, amount being sent, and the purpose of the transfer
4. Personal IDIdentification for both the sender and recipient
